Description
The SuperFlower Combat DG 1000W (SF-1000C12DG) is engineered for the next generation of computing, fully supporting the ATX 3.1 standard to manage the high transient power spikes of modern hardware. With Cybenetics Gold certification, this unit achieves an efficiency range of 87% to 91%, ensuring minimal energy waste and reduced heat output. Its 1000W capacity is housed in a remarkably compact 140mm chassis, making it a versatile choice for high-end builds where internal space and airflow are critical.

Detailed specifications:
- Model Number: SF-1000C12DG
- Form Factor: ATX 3.1 / EPS v2.92
- Dimensions: 140mm (L) x 150mm (W) x 86mm (H)
- Efficiency Certification: Cybenetics Gold (87% - 91%)
- Cooling System: 120mm Fluid Dynamic Bearing (FDB) Silent Fan
- Safety Protections: OVP, OCP, OPP, OTP, SCP, UVP, NLO, SIP
- Connectors: 1x 20+4 Pin, 1x 8/4+4 Pin CPU, 1x 12+4 Pin PCIe 5.1 (12V-2x6), 4x 6+2 Pin PCIe, 6x SATA, 3x Molex
- Capacitor Type: Japanese Long-Life Main Capacitor
Integrating the SuperFlower Combat DG 1000W into a system provides a quiet and stable user experience. The 120mm FDB fan utilizes fluid dynamic bearings to reduce mechanical friction, maintaining a low noise profile even under heavy gaming loads. During the assembly process, the ultra-soft flat cables offer superior flexibility, allowing for tight bends behind the motherboard tray without putting stress on the connectors. The unit's ability to handle 200% power excursions ensures that the system remains stable during the most demanding graphical peaks.
Compared to older ATX 2.4 power supplies, the Combat DG 1000W offers native PCIe 5.1 support, eliminating the need for unreliable 8-pin to 16-pin adapters for modern GPUs. While many 1000W units require a 160mm or 180mm depth, this unit’s 140mm length provides better clearance for modular drive cages and bottom-mounted fans. Furthermore, the Cybenetics Gold rating offers a more modern and rigorous efficiency verification than the traditional 80 Plus Gold standard, reflecting better real-world performance.
Q&A:
- Does this power supply support the NVIDIA RTX 4090? Yes, it includes a native PCIe 5.1 12+4 pin (12V-2x6) connector designed to safely deliver up to 600W to high-power GPUs.
- What is the benefit of the ATX 3.1 standard? ATX 3.1 improves upon ATX 3.0 by introducing the refined 12V-2x6 connector for more secure power delivery and better tolerance for transient voltage spikes.
- Are the cables modular or fixed? The Combat DG 1000W uses fixed ultra-soft flat cables, which ensures maximum electrical conductivity and a more competitive price point while remaining easy to manage.
- Is this PSU compatible with older motherboards? Yes, the standard 20+4 pin and 4+4 pin connectors ensure full compatibility with previous generations of Intel and AMD motherboards.
